A Fighting Chance
This movie can be watched on Hulu for free. Kyle is a huge inspiration to me. Despite prejudices, hatred, etc., he fought every step of the way for what he wanted to achieve in life. Description A Fighting Chance is a vivid, character-driven story unlike any before it. The documentary follows the inspiring story of Kyle Maynard, born with only three major joints: a neck and two shoulders. Not only has he learned to live life independently and without prosthetics, Kyle is now the author of the New York Times bestseller No Excuses and has been featured on The Oprah Winfrey Show, Larry King Live and Good Morning America. With plans of fighting in an official Mixed Martial Arts match – a highly controversial and dangerous goal - the film brings us to ask the question: what is a disability and should there be regulations against MMA fighting when such high risk is involved? The film ends with the climactic fight that will change Kyle's life forever. http://www.hulu.com/watch/170590 |

The Hunger Games I loved the trilogy but did not like this movie. What made the books so appealing was not the survival stuff but the ways in which people struggled to retain and regain their humanness under inhumane circumstances. That did not come across in the movie. I was disappointed. |
